Back to article
Visitor Design Pattern
Work through each question. Reveal the answer when you're ready to check.
0 / 10 revealed
Q1Easyvisitor-patternllddesign-patterns
What is the Visitor Design Pattern?
Q2Easyvisitor-patternsoftware-designlld
What problem does the Visitor Pattern solve?
Q3Easyvisitor-patterncomponentslld
What are the main components of the Visitor Pattern?
Q4Mediumcompiler-designvisitor-patternsoftware-architecture
How is the Visitor Pattern used in compiler design?
Q5Mediumdouble-dispatchvisitor-patternobject-oriented-design
What is double dispatch in the Visitor Pattern?
Q6Mediumreporting-systemsvisitor-patternbackend-engineering
How is the Visitor Pattern useful in reporting systems?
Q7Hardvisitor-vs-strategydesign-patternslld
What is the difference between Visitor and Strategy Design Patterns?
Q8Hardopen-closed-principlevisitor-patternsoftware-design
How does the Visitor Pattern support the Open/Closed Principle?
Q9Hardvisitor-patternmaintainabilitysoftware-architecture
What are the limitations of the Visitor Pattern?
Q10Hardvisitor-patterntrade-offssoftware-design
What are the trade-offs of using the Visitor Pattern?
